Guinea - Population, female
The value for Population, female in Guinea was 6,779,558 as of 2020. As the graph below shows, over the past 60 years this indicator reached a maximum value of 6,779,558 in 2020 and a minimum value of 1,765,470 in 1960.
Definition: Female population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all female residents regardless of legal status or citizenship.
Source: World Bank staff estimates using the World Bank's total population and age/sex distributions of the United Nations Population Division's World Population Prospects: 2019 Revision.
